LANforge WiFIRE WiFi-7 Ten Radio Traffic Generator Supporting 224 Virtual STA Interfaces
The CT523c-8w7i-2w7m4-10g-cu wireless traffic generator is an excellent choice for testing Access Points and other WiFi networks. The 4x4 MTK7996 WiFi-7 (a/b/g/n/ac/AX/BE) chipset NICs can support 36 virtual stations per band per NIC. They are packaged as three single-band radios (tri-band, tri-concurrent). Each of the Virtual Stations has its own IP address, IP port space, MAC address, and routing table. Each Station has its own IP address, IP port space, MAC address, and routing table. The stations can be assigned to communicate to a particular Access Point, use a particular SSID, and have WPA2/WPA3 or enterprise authentication. Each radio can be configured independently of the other radios. Transmit power and channel/frequency is configured on a per-radio basis. Most other setting are configurable per station.
There are eight Intel be200 tri-band 2x2 WiFi-7 and two MTK7996 tri-band tri-concurrent 4x4 WiFi radios per CT523c-8w7i-2w7m4-10g-cu and multiple LANforge systems can be clustered together for even more realistic radio interference patterns and increased traffic generation capability.

Software Features
- Supports real-world protocols:
| Layer 2: Raw-Ethernet |
802.1Q VLANs |
| PPPoE: Integrated PPPoE support |
Layer 3: IPv4, IPv6, UDP/IP, IGMP Multicast UDP, TCP/IP |
| Layer 4-7: FTP, HTTP, HTTPS, TFTP, SFTP, SCP |
802.11a/b/g/n/AX/BE Wireless Station (up to 224 per machine) |
| File-IO: NFSv3, NFSv4, CIFS, iSCSI |
- Supports up to 1000 concurrent TCP connections with base license package.
- Able to download around 8Gbps using the 802.11AC wave-2 radio, depending on the protocols mix, wireless mode & environment, and speed of the network under test.
- Supports real-world compliance with ARP protocol
- Supports ToS (QoS) settings for TCP/IP and UDP/IP connections
- Utilizes libcurl for FTP, HTTP & HTTPS (SSL), TFTP, and SCP protocols.
- Supports file system test endpoints (NFS, CIFS, and iSCSI file systems, too!).
- Supports custom command-line programs, such as telnet, SMTP, and ping
- Comprehensive traffic reports include: Packet Transmit Rate, Packet Receive Rate, Packet Drop %, Transmit Bytes, Receive Bytes, Latency, Jitter, various Ethernet driver-level counters, and much more.
- Allows packet sniffing and network protocol decoding with the integrated Wireshark protocol sniffer.
- GUI runs as Java application on Linux, MAC, and Microsoft operating systems (among others)
- GUI can run remotely, even of low-bandwidth links.
- Includes built-in scripting for iterating through rates and packet sizes, with automated reporting. Also supports a scriptable CLI (telnet) which can be used to automate test scenarios. Perl libraries and example scripts are provided!
Hardware Features
- High-End Appliance with quiet fan and 4 slots.
- Operating System: Fedora Linux with customized 64-bit Linux kernel.
- Two 1Gbps Ethernet ports, room for four additional NICs
- Intel be200 802.11a/b/g/n/AC/BE 2x2 tri-band WiFi-7 radio. Supports a single station per radio.
- be200: MLO eMLSR: Supported, listens to max of 2 links.
- be200: MLO MLMR: Not supported.
- be200: 320Mhz, 4096 QAM, OFDMA, Puncturing, MU-MIMO, 2.4/5/6Ghz supported.
- CPU: Intel I7-12700TE 3.40GHZ (UP TO 4.60GHZ) 25MB LGA 35W
- Dual 240+ GB Solid State Hard Drives (RAID Mirror)
- HDMI, VGA, USB ports for desktop usage.
- External power supply (brick) supplying 9.5AMP at 24VCD, 230W. Input: 100-240V, 3AMP 50-60Hz.
- Certification: CE, FCC, RoHS
- Mediatek 802.11a/b/g/n/AC/AX/BE 4x4 MIMO tri-band tri-concurrent MTK7996 chipset radio with four external antenna.
Dimensions
8 x 11 x 8 inches (200 x 280 x 200 mm)
Operating Temperature
-10 ~ 60°C
